Immerse yourself in the timeless elegance of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art's compositions with the album "Mozart: 3 Sonatas, K. Anh.166." Released in 2014 under the Hungaroton label, this collection showcases the genius of Mozart through nine beautifully arranged string quartet adaptations of his sonatas. The album spans a duration of 1 hour and 9 minutes, offering a rich tapestry of classical music that includes piano sonatas and violin sonatas, all masterfully transcribed for string quartet by Ignaz Pleyel.
The album features three of Mozart's sonatas, each divided into three movements, providing a comprehensive journey through his musical prowess. The Piano Sonata No. 17 in B-Flat Major, K. 570, the Sonata for Keyboard and Violin No. 35 in A Major, K. 526, and the Violin Sonata No. 33 in E-Flat Major, K. 481, are all presented in their entirety, allowing listeners to appreciate the full scope of Mozart's compositional brilliance.
